Among the members of Arnot Manderson Advocates are counsel at the very forefront of family law. Our dedicated Family Law Group reflects the high level of expertise within our stable in this area. Many of our members possess extensive experience of advising on a wide variety of family law issues and conducting all types of family law hearings and proofs. Appearances extend to Sheriff Courts throughout Scotland, both houses of the Court of Session and the UK Supreme Court. Our members are regularly invited to speak on family law matters at conferences and seminars. Some are also available for instruction as family law arbitrators.
